Finance Review — Project Alderwick

For branch managers: the proposed acquisition of Tarnley Logistics cleared initial review. Purchase multiple is within range; integration costs estimated at two years' synergies. Main risk is overlap in the Ferngate corridor. Head office expects a decision by quarter-end. Branch-level impacts will be communicated after signing. Strategic context is set out in the note below.

confidential, kahop-yahap: Project Weniel slips by six weeks because of the staffing delay.

Action Item 7: Audit deep-link routing in the Wrenfall mobile app. The incident showed that unvalidated path segments in incoming links could route users to internal debug screens. We will introduce an allowlist-based router, reject links carrying unexpected query parameters, and add automated tests covering malformed schemes. Security review sign-off is required before the next release train. The threat model, routing allowlist draft, and test plan are collected here:

operations page: https://confluence.lumiclabs.internal/projects/display/browse/projects/b6be

Break-glass: Ledgerloom export OOM

If the spreadsheet export service on Hollowpine starts exhausting memory, first cap concurrent exports to two and enable streaming mode via the ops flag. Do not restart the whole pod group mid-export. Should you need emergency shell access to the export nodes, use the recovery passphrase below.

unlock words, fafog-tajop: fendor-kasix

Welcome to the support rotation for Switchloom, our feature-flag rollout framework. Flags ship dark, ramp by cohort, and auto-revert on error spikes. Support can view flag states but not edit them; escalate edits to the rollout owner. If the Switchloom admin console is unreachable and you must unlock the offline flag snapshot, enter the recovery passphrase below.

vault phrase of tagag-fawef = lammir-ulaiel-oliax-belox-eliox-ulaok-gilael-norys-holox-fenir